Accessing the Disk Array

Administrator Software

You can display and change a variety of settings using the Disk Array Administrator software. Using the Disk Array Administrator, you can:

Create and mange arrays (see Chapter 4, Creating and Managing Arrays)

Monitor system status (see Chapter 5, Monitoring System Status)

Manage spares (see Chapter 6, Managing Spares)

Configure the controller (see Chapter 7, Configuring the Controller)

Manage disk drives and enclosures (see Chapter 8, Managing Disk Drives and Enclosures)

You can access the Disk Array Administrator software using the RS-232 serial port connection on the controller. You must connect a computer with terminal emulator software, such as HyperTerminal, to the serial port according to Connecting to the RS-232 Port on page 2-2.

Accessing the Disk Array Administrator Using the RS-232 Serial Port

You can access the Disk Array Administrator software using the RS-232 serial port.

You must use a straight-through serial cable. You cannot use a null modem cable.
